Yu Bao Xuan, or named Imperial Treasure, is an upscale Cantonese restaurant from Singapore. Its Shanghai branch set up in Yifeng Galleria, where fine dining venues cluster.
It is said dining in Yu Bao Xuan is cost-effective among two Michelin starred restaurants. Siu Mei is a dish to test basic skills as to how to cook Cantonese food, like Barbecued Pork in Honey that should be sweetly aromatic and in strong brown. Its stewed soups put in place all what to be rendered. E.g. Shark bone and maw soup will appear to be beige white and aromatically mellower after a few hours of stewing. Cream custard bun is the best you can ever find in Shanghai, in which salted egg yolk and creamy milk strike a perfect balance. In addition, roasted goose is the most popular dish you may find it nearly on every dining table.
